Jamalpur Population - Baleshwar, Orissa

Jamalpur is a medium size village located in Jaleswar Block of Baleshwar district, Orissa with total 59 families residing. The Jamalpur village has population of 294 of which 146 are males while 148 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Jamalpur village population of children with age 0-6 is 27 which makes up 9.18 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Jamalpur village is 1014 which is higher than Orissa state average of 979. Child Sex Ratio for the Jamalpur as per census is 1455, higher than Orissa average of 941.

Jamalpur village has higher literacy rate compared to Orissa. In 2011, literacy rate of Jamalpur village was 86.52 % compared to 72.87 % of Orissa. In Jamalpur Male literacy stands at 91.11 % while female literacy rate was 81.82 %.

Caste Factor

There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) and Schedule Tribe(ST) in Jamalpur village of Baleshwar district.

Work Profile

In Jamalpur village out of total population, 83 were engaged in work activities. 53.01 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 46.99 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 83 workers engaged in Main Work, 15 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
